Island hasn’t disappeared
PORT-AU-PRINCE â€" An island off the northern coast of Haiti, La Tortue island, survived the ravages of Hurricane Jeanne and did not disappear as had been feared, Haitian radio reported Tuesday.
The Radio Metropole correspondent in Nord-Ouest province, Eugene Marc-Edouard, said yesterday that the island, with 26,000 inhabitants, was not covered by water.
The correspondent said he had seen the island and it had been spared the ravages of Hurricane Jeanne. He said however, several bodies of people killed in Nord-Ouest province had washed up on the coast of the La Tortue island.
Yesterday, Interim Prime Minister Gerard Latortue had said that helicopter flights by the government and the United Nations had been unable to locate the island, and that there was the ‘possibility of a tidal wave’ that had wiped out the island.
Fishermen on small boats were yesterday preparing to renew their activities between La Tortue island and Port-de-Paix on the northern Haitian coast. Hurricane Jeanne claimed more than 600 lives in Haiti alone, most of them in the city of Gonaives.
